Transaction 05109f0bb803adfdd77900aaf764a9cd3bfb5a9e562ae73f31d55b3ca29d658d
1 Input
2 Outputs
- 05109f0bb803adfdd77900aaf764a9cd3bfb5a9e562ae73f31d55b3ca29d658d:0
- 05109f0bb803adfdd77900aaf764a9cd3bfb5a9e562ae73f31d55b3ca29d658d:1
value 151681
address 12ScvY8ULgh13uBK5HxXSgxB93P8aSdHBm
value 2210297
address 1HeB8ky1vryZTFP3AikoMYmfLRnijRpwDZ